Output 5df9ab8ca4cf6247eacc3e76424e80bcf37d0e47663bc30f7071b5459b681553:34

value
39359
script pubkey
OP_0 OP_PUSHBYTES_20 15fb50a377f58d6067f49d029ec3dba373b66cd3
address
bc1qzha4pgmh7kxkqel5n5pfas7m5demvmxn7jl824
transaction
5df9ab8ca4cf6247eacc3e76424e80bcf37d0e47663bc30f7071b5459b681553
confirmations
209057
spent
true